Hi Melissa. Just putting in my two cents worth on restoring your headlights. First off, DO NOT USE A BLADE to scrape the surface. Unless you've been doing it for years, you can do much more damage than good. Also the use of Brasso, never used it myself, unless polishing METAL. The same goes for toothpaste, its for teeth. Depending on how bad they are you can expect to be rubbing for hours! You can use a more coarse grit than 2000, but again it depends on how bad they are. If you need to use anything coarser than 800 then I would say you would need a proper machine to sand them back. Trust me, by the time you go through all the grades up to 2000-3000 by hand you will be over it quickly! Rule of thumb, always begin with the LEAST aggressive approach. Cobbwebbing, or spiderwebbing, is usually caused by people not going through the proper sanding techniques properly. If sanding by hand the best way to tell you have sanded back the previous sand marks is sand the surface say up & down, then the next grade sand side to side. This way you can see that you have sanded back the previous marks because if sanding side to side you should no longer see any up & down marks. Also polishing round & round is fine, DA (dual action) polishers have been designed to mimic this action, just faster & better. Now to polish the headlights a good quality plastic polish like Meguiars Plast-X will work wonders. As for recoating the headlights we are still very limited to what is available in NZ & some of the products I have seen are quite expensive. Meguiars do a headlight restore kit that has an aerosol can of headlight clear, & I've been told soon they will be selling this can alone. They already sell it alone overseas, but I'm not getting any because of the whole aerosol thing, I'll wait until Smits get it in. There are some headlight protectant products out there if you're prepared to look. What you can do that would be fine is to give them a quick polish maybe once a month after washing the car. Here's the before & after of a MR-S headlight, these only took me probably no longer than 10min each using a 3" DA with 3M Trizact 1500 then 3000 followed by polishing with Plast-X.
